Charlotte was born 68 years ago. The possible relatives of Charlotte are Royphillip Lackey, Renea Floyd Lackey, Philip E Boudreaux and 4 other people. Phone number listed for Charlotte is (281) 875-1038. Charlotte now resides at 14335 Ella Blvd #1304, Houston, Tx 77014. Charlotte's birth date was listed as 1956. Cities Charlotte has lived in before are Houston and Tomball.